What determines inclusion in the early phase of the type 2 diabetes care trajectory in Belgium?
BACKGROUND: In 2009, the Belgian National Institute of Health and Disability Insurance established a care trajectory (CT) for a subgroup of type 2 diabetes mellitus patients (T2DM) based on Wagner’s chronic care model.
